I have implemented a mathematical model in Gurobi and I was wondering why the number of explored nodes is 0. The trace file looks like this :
Optimize a model with 276 rows, 492 columns and 1434 nonzeros
Model has 324 general constraints
Variable types: 0 continuous, 492 integer (492 binary)
Coefficient statistics:
Matrix range [1e+00, 5e+02]
Objective range [2e-02, 8e-02]
Bounds range [1e+00, 1e+00]
RHS range [1e+00, 8e+03]
Found heuristic solution: objective 3900
Presolve removed 335 rows and 570 columns
Presolve time: 0.01s
Presolved: 265 rows, 246 columns, 1302 nonzeros
Variable types: 0 continuous, 246 integer (246 binary)
Root relaxation: objective 3.900689e+03, 43 iterations, 0.00 seconds
Nodes | Current Node | Objective Bounds | Work
Expl Unexpl | Obj Depth IntInf | Incumbent BestBd Gap | It/Node Time
0 0 3900.68909 0 9 3900.00000 3900.68909 0.02% - 0s
H 0 0 3900.6420000 3900.68909 0.00% - 0s
Explored 0 nodes (104 simplex iterations) in 0.03 seconds
Thread count was 8 (of 8 available processors)
Solution count 2: 3900.64 3900
Pool objective bound 3900.69
Optimal solution found (tolerance 1.00e-04)
Best objective 3.900642000000e+03, best bound 3.900689090909e+03, gap 0.0012%
Optimal objective: 3900.64
It says that the optimal solution was find, at this point I agree but is it normal scenario ?
I have to say that the size of input to my mathematical model is small, so does it makes sense ?
Thanks.
Gurobi solved your model in the root node as a heuristic found a feasible solution with objective value of 3900.6420000. This solution is within the desired MIP gap, so the solving process is finished before Gurobi started to really build the branch-and-bound tree. The root node is considered as node zero. This is way it says in the end that it did not explore any nodes.
